As previously announced, Ralph Macchio (The Karate Kid) plays Carl Morelli, a writer reminiscing about his adolescence in the cramped apartment that he shared with his family. Mario Cantone (Steve) plays his flamboyant Uncle Jackie.
Completing the company are Nico Bustamante as ten-year old Carl, Kendra Jain (New Year’s Eve) as Jeannie Morelli, Johnny Tammaro (Tony n’ Tina’s Wedding) as Peter Morelli, Joli Tribuzio (Tony n’ Tina’s Wedding) as Dotty Morelli, and Liza Vann (The Road to Damascus) as Aunt Jean. click to read full article
Stage and screen favorites Mario Cantone (Steve) and Ralph Macchio (The Karate Kid) will headline the world premiere of Charles Messina’s new play, A Room of My Own at The Abingdon Theatre Company from Feb 13th – March 13th 2016

In A ROOM OF MY OWN, Charles Messina recounts his adolescence growing up in a Greenwich Village studio apartment with his eccentric Italian-American family. This semi-autobiographical adult comedy takes a hilarious and heartfelt look at NYC in the late-1970s.

NahNotOutsideMyHouse! Productions Inc. presents a reading of Charles Messina’s new play “An Honest Woman.” Joining the stellar cast in this one night only reading is former Sopranos star Jason Cerbone, who played the role of Jackie April Jr. on the hit HBO Series.
Messina’s newly revised play tells the tale of the Caponetti family and what happens when the head of the house (Cerbone) is incarcerated.

The Sunday Series at Abingdon will present 3 From The Neighborhood (click for tickets), a one night only workshop performance of three new one act plays by New York-based playwright Charles Messina.
The evening will include three plays making their New York Premiere. Each one is centered on people living in Greenwich Village, the place where author Messina was born and raised. In THE NEIGHBORHOOD, Messina tells the true story of the events behind the Washington Square Park Riot of 1976. DEWEY, PHUKUM & HOWE tells the tale of three workers stuck in a dead end, debt collecting job and their wanderlust for another life. THE WRECK is the story of a neurotic man trying to cope with his hypochondria and the recent break up with his girlfriend.
